Kaiame Naturals Natural Deodorant in Lavender is a premium, all-natural deodorant designed for sensitive skin. Infused with activated charcoal powder, it effectively absorbs sweat and neutralizes odors while being free from aluminum, parabens, and phthalates. Packaged in an elegant 2 oz blue glass jar, this deodorant combines style with sustainability.

I have very strong underarm body odor and this product was my first attempt at a natural deodorant. The first jar worked okay, lasting maybe 8 hours, but I noticed the more I used (a finger joint per underarm) the better it seemed to work, which meant the jar didn't last very long. The lavender scent was pleasant and I didn't have any rashes or discoloration on my skin or clothes. The second jar's contents were lighter in color and had a slightly plain yogurt scent on top of the lavender scent. The second jar seemed more effective, but not well enough to not try another brand of natural deodorant. This worked better than Primal Pit Paste for me, but not as well as Bali Secrets Natural Deodorant. Good luck in your search for the perfect natural deodorant for you!

I’ve used a lot of different “natural” deodorants. I imagine that’s true for lots of folks who read these. A note to anyone trying this or a similar product, it takes a little getting used to. I was raised on stuff that came in applicators. If you told me I would be applying anything directly to my underarms I wouldn’t have believed it a decade ago. On the other hand I understand the ingredient list. That makes it worth it for me. This one is a lot thinner than some. It gets runny at temperatures over about 70. I keep that stick handy and stir a lot. Even when more solid it’s still less solid than some of the other ones I’ve tried. It also seems to have more essential oils. More charcoal, too, but not so much that it marks your clothes. It’s also got a nice scent. The other nice thing is it really doesn’t take more than a pea size bit to keep you going all day. Most appreciated is that it’s packaged in glass, as anything with essential oils should be. I haven’t used it long enough to be sure I’ll be happy with it in the long term, but I am so far. After August comes and goes I’ll know for sure. ***More... It made it through a miserable summer in fine style. For me, it lasts very well. I’ve been using it exclusively since August and am just now getting my third bottle. I’ve never had a reaction of any kind to it, which is a very good thing. I seem to have sensitive skin. It does everything it should, has a nice scent and spreads easily. And it lasts and lasts. The only thing I could possibly wish for is that it would never get runny.
